Survivors Speak Out: What Anora Gets Wrong about the Commercial Sex Trade

Anora has garnered national attention, winning several awards it was nominated for at The Oscars, including Best Picture. Despite being praised for destigmatizing the commercial sex trade, it has glossed over the experiences of survivors of human trafficking.

Exploring, “Case Study: My Friend’s Place in Los Angeles, USA”

There is continuous research that reaffirms that boys are an underserved population and often fall through the cracks of child protection systems because of biases against their victimization.
